Output 947760317ec320b36dbcd141d3d323b3f1f8414a4a418892a2d83eb97b6d3efc:0

value
387300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7361859ed7c0b45a9f1c83e396b7a352a260e6a OP_EQUAL
address
3MJx1P8ELH737AKKtZ7vFyjdvgEAFGZULn
transaction
947760317ec320b36dbcd141d3d323b3f1f8414a4a418892a2d83eb97b6d3efc
spent
true